2 Chainz, born Tauheed K. Epps on September 12, 1977, in College Park, Georgia, grew up in a challenging environment. Raised primarily by his mother, he faced the struggles of a single-parent household. His father was often absent due to incarceration, which shaped his early life experiences. Despite these hardships, 2 Chainz excelled academically, graduating second in his class from North Clayton High School.
During his high school years, 2 Chainz showcased his athletic talent by playing basketball. His skills earned him a scholarship to Alabama State University, where he played for the college basketball team from 1995 to 1997. However, his college journey was not without its challenges. He encountered legal issues, including a felony arrest for cocaine possession at the age of 15. These experiences would later influence his music and public persona.
In 1997, 2 Chainz formed the hip-hop duo Playaz Circle with his high school friend Earl "Dolla Boy" Conyers. Initially performing under the name Tity Boi, the duo gained recognition with their debut album, which featured the hit single "Duffle Bag Boy." This marked the beginning of 2 Chainz's journey in the music industry, setting the stage for his future success.

2 Chainz, born Tauheed K. Epps, began his journey in the music industry as part of the hip-hop duo Playaz Circle. Formed in 1997 with his high school friend Earl Conyers, known as Dolla Boy, the duo gained traction with their debut album, Supply & Demand, released in 2007. Their lead single, Duffle Bag Boy, featuring Lil Wayne, became a significant hit, marking their entry into the mainstream music scene.
Despite this early success, it was not until 2011 that 2 Chainz truly began to shine as a solo artist. He changed his stage name from Tity Boi to 2 Chainz, a move aimed at rebranding himself for a broader audience. This change coincided with the release of his mixtape, T.R.U. REALigion, which garnered over a million downloads and showcased his unique style and lyrical prowess.
In 2012, 2 Chainz signed a solo deal with Def Jam Recordings. His debut studio album, Based on a T.R.U. Story, released in August of that year, debuted at number one on the Billboard 200 chart. The album featured hit singles like No Lie with Drake and Birthday Song with Kanye West, both of which received double platinum certifications. This album solidified his status as a leading figure in hip-hop.
Following his debut, 2 Chainz continued to release successful projects, including B.O.A.T.S. II: Me Time in 2013 and Pretty Girls Like Trap Music in 2017. His collaborations with other artists, such as Eminem and Lil Wayne, further expanded his reach and influence in the music industry. 2 Chainz's ability to blend catchy hooks with clever wordplay has made him a sought-after feature artist, contributing to his rapid rise in popularity.

2 Chainz, born Tauheed K. Epps, has made significant strides in the music industry and beyond. His career is marked by numerous accomplishments that highlight his talent and influence.
One of 2 Chainz's most notable achievements is his debut studio album, Based on a T.R.U. Story, released in 2012. The album debuted at number one on the Billboard 200 chart and featured hit singles like "No Lie" and "Birthday Song." It was certified platinum, solidifying his status as a leading artist in hip-hop.
In addition to his successful albums, 2 Chainz has collaborated with many prominent artists. His guest verse on Kanye West's "Mercy" helped him gain mainstream recognition. He has worked with stars like Drake, Lil Wayne, and Ariana Grande, showcasing his versatility and appeal across different musical styles.
2 Chainz has received several awards for his contributions to music. He won a Grammy Award for Best Rap Performance for his feature on Chance the Rapper's "No Problem." He has also earned multiple BET Awards and BET Hip Hop Awards, reflecting his impact on the hip-hop community.
Beyond music, 2 Chainz has ventured into television with his show Most Expensivest, where he explores luxury items and experiences. The show has gained popularity and further established his brand as a cultural icon.
His entrepreneurial spirit is evident in his business ventures. 2 Chainz launched his clothing line, CEO Millionaires, and has invested in various projects, including a minority stake in the College Park Skyhawks, an NBA G League team. These ventures demonstrate his ability to leverage his fame into successful business opportunities.
